Comments:
Restriction digests of the clone give the following sizes (kb): EcoRI--3.4, 2.2 (doublet); HindIII/SalI--7.0, 0.9; SalI--7.8; PstI--6.8, 1.05; XbaI--7.8.
Plasmid to eliminate 2 micron circle plasmids and generate cir0 strains by overexpression of FLP.
